Where AI Fits in Modern Merchant Underwriting

AI-assisted underwriting is now common across the industry, but the phrase covers a wide range of actual capability. Here's a grounded look at what AI realistically does — and doesn't do — in merchant risk review.

What does "AI-assisted underwriting" actually mean?

"AI-assisted underwriting" has become a common phrase across the payments industry, but it describes a wide range of actual capability — from simple rules engines rebranded with the term, to genuine machine-learning systems that surface patterns a human reviewer would take much longer to find manually. The useful distinction isn't whether a system uses AI in some form; it's what decisions the system is actually making versus what decisions it's assembling information for.

The most defensible and increasingly common design pattern in the industry is one where AI analyzes and organizes an application — cross-referencing identity data, flagging inconsistencies, surfacing risk indicators — while a human underwriter retains the actual approval or decline decision, operating inside a program a sponsor institution has approved.

What can AI realistically do well in this context?

Applied to merchant underwriting, AI-assisted tools are generally good at:

  • Pattern recognition across large data sets — comparing a new application against characteristics of past approved and declined applications faster than manual review would allow.
  • Cross-referencing disparate data points — checking identity information, business registration data, and processing history against each other for inconsistencies a manual reviewer might not think to check.
  • Flagging, not deciding — surfacing items that need a closer look (a mismatch, an unusual pattern, a high-risk industry combination) so a human reviewer spends time on judgment rather than on finding what needs judgment.
  • Reducing repetitive manual work — document review, data entry validation, and initial risk-factor tagging are exactly the kind of high-volume, pattern-based tasks that benefit from automation.

Where should a payments organization stay cautious?

AI-assisted systems are not well-suited to being the final word on an underwriting decision, for reasons that go beyond model accuracy:

  • Regulatory responsibility doesn't transfer to software. Underwriting decisions carry regulatory and program-approval implications that sit with a sponsor institution and its underwriters — not with a vendor's model.
  • Novel situations are exactly where models are weakest. A model trained on historical patterns is, by definition, least reliable on the kind of unusual, judgment-heavy application that most needs a human's attention.
  • Explainability matters for disputes and audits. A decline needs to be explainable in terms a regulator, a merchant, or an auditor can evaluate — not just "the model said no."

The organizations getting the most value from AI-assisted underwriting tend to be explicit about this boundary: the technology narrows and organizes what a human underwriter looks at; it doesn't replace the underwriter's judgment or the sponsor institution's authority over the program.

How does this show up in a real onboarding workflow?

In a well-designed underwriting workflow, AI-assisted analysis typically sits between application intake and human review — cross-referencing KYC/KYB data, flagging card-brand program exposure, and assembling a risk profile before an underwriter ever opens the file. The underwriter's job shifts from collecting the information needed to make a decision to evaluating information that's already been gathered and organized.

What should a buyer actually ask when evaluating "AI underwriting" claims?

Given how loosely the term gets used, a few direct questions tend to separate genuine capability from marketing language:

  1. Does the system make the final approve/decline decision, or does a human?
  2. What specific data points does the model analyze, and what does it surface to a reviewer?
  3. How are declines explained — is there a reviewable basis, or just a score?
  4. Who is accountable if an underwriting decision turns out to be wrong — the vendor, or the sponsor institution?

A vendor that can answer these plainly is more likely offering a real capability than a rebranded rules engine.

The short version

AI-assisted underwriting, done well, narrows and organizes the work a human underwriter has to do — it doesn't replace their judgment or the sponsor institution's regulatory authority over the program. The industry's healthiest implementations treat AI as an assembly and pattern-recognition layer, not a decision-maker, and any vendor claim should be evaluated against that specific boundary rather than the phrase "AI underwriting" alone.
